Convert Decagram to Gram
Unit definitions
Decagram
$10^{1}$ grams is a decagram.
Gram
$\frac{1}{10^{3}}$ of a kilogram is a gram.
How to convert Decagram to Gram
$$\text{Mass}_{\text{g}} = \text{Mass}_{\text{dag}} \cdot 10$$
Examples
Example 1
Convert $50.0\ \text{dag}$ to $\text{g}$.
$$\text{Mass}_{\text{g}} = 50.0 \cdot 10$$
$$\text{Mass}_{\text{g}} = 500$$
$$\therefore \ 50.0\ \text{dag} = 500 \ \text{g}$$
